OPPO Launches A6s Pro in Nepal at NPR 56,999 with 50MP Ultra-Wide Selfie Camera and 7,000mAh Battery
Kathmandu-OPPO has launched the A6s Pro smartphone in Nepal, introducing a device that combines flagship-inspired design, advanced camera features, fast charging, and enhanced durability at a price of NPR 56,999.
The OPPO A6s Pro comes with a 50MP 0.6x (100-degree field of view) Ultra-Wide Selfie Camera, designed to capture detailed selfies and wider group photos with improved clarity and natural colors. On the rear, the smartphone features a 50MP primary camera paired with a 2MP secondary sensor for everyday photography.
The device sports a 6.57-inch AMOLED display with a 120Hz refresh rate, offering smoother scrolling and responsive performance. It also supports a peak brightness of 1,400 nits, making the screen easier to view outdoors.
Powering the smartphone is a 7,000mAh battery with 80W SUPERVOOC™ Flash Charge technology. According to OPPO, the battery can be fully charged in around 61 minutes, allowing users to spend less time charging and more time using the device.
Under the hood, the A6s Pro is powered by the MediaTek Helio G100 Max processor, which the company says delivers smooth multitasking and reliable performance for gaming, entertainment, and everyday use.
The smartphone also carries an IP69K water and dust resistance rating, providing added protection against water exposure and harsh environments. It features OPPO’s Premium 3D Dynamic Glow Design, inspired by nature, and is available in two color options Lumina Forest and Eclipse Blue.
To mark the launch, OPPO is offering a two-month replacement policy for customers who purchase the 8GB RAM + 256GB storage variant between July 3 and August 2, 2026. Eligible buyers can claim the replacement benefit until September 2, 2026, subject to the company’s terms and conditions.
The OPPO A6s Pro (8GB + 256GB) is now available through authorized retail stores across Nepal for NPR 56,999. The smartphone is also being offered with EMI financing options through participating retailers.
